神经肽Y样免疫反应性在大鼠中枢神经系统中的分布——II. 免疫组织化学分析。

Distribution of neuropeptide Y-like immunoreactivity in the rat central nervous system--II. Immunohistochemical analysis.

Abstract

The distribution of neuropeptide Y-like immunoreactivity in the rat brain and spinal cord was investigated by means of the peroxidase-antiperoxidase procedure of Sternberger using a rabbit anti-neuropeptide Y serum. A widespread distribution of immunostained cells and fibres was detected with moderate to large numbers of cells in the following regions: olfactory bulb, anterior olfactory nucleus, olfactory tubercle, striatum, nucleus accumbens, all parts of the neocortex and the corpus callosum, septum including the anterior hippocampal rudiment, ventral pallidum, horizontal limb of the diagonal band, amygdaloid complex. Ammon's horn, dentate gyrus, subiculum, pre- and parasubiculum, lateral thalamic nucleus (intergeniculate leaflet), bed nucleus of the stria terminalis, medial preoptic area, lateral hypothalamus, mediobasal hypothalamus, supramammillary nucleus, pericentral and external nuclei of the inferior colliculus, interpeduncular nucleus, periaqueductal central gray, locus coeruleus, dorsal tegmental nucleus of Gudden, lateral superior olive, lateral reticular nucleus, medial longitudinal fasciculus, prepositus hypoglossal nucleus, nucleus of the solitary tract and spinal nucleus of the trigeminal nerve. In the spinal cord cells were found in the substantia gelatinosa at all levels, the dorsolateral funiculus and dorsal gray commissure in lumbosacral cord. The pattern of staining was found to be similar to that observed with antisera to avian and bovine pancreatic polypeptide, but to differ in some respects from that observed with antisera to molluscan cardioexcitatory peptide. The presence of neuropeptide Y immunoreactive fibres in tracts such as the corpus callosum, anterior commissure, lateral olfactory tract, fimbria, medial corticohypothalamic tract, medial forebrain bundle, stria terminalis, dorsal periventricular bundle and other periventricular areas, indicated that in addition to the localisation of neuropeptide Y-like peptide(s) in interneurons in the forebrain, neuropeptide Y may be found in long neuronal pathways throughout the brain.

摘要

采用斯滕伯格的过氧化物酶抗过氧化物酶方法,使用兔抗神经肽Y血清,研究了大鼠脑和脊髓中神经肽Y样免疫反应性的分布。检测到免疫染色细胞和纤维广泛分布,在以下区域有中等数量到大量的细胞:嗅球、前嗅核、嗅结节、纹状体、伏隔核、新皮质的所有部分和胼胝体、包括前海马原基的隔区、腹侧苍白球、斜角带水平支、杏仁复合体。海马、齿状回、下托、前下托和旁下托、外侧丘脑核(膝间小叶)、终纹床核、内侧视前区、外侧下丘脑、内侧基底下丘脑、乳头体上核、下丘中央周核和外侧核、脚间核、导水管周围中央灰质、蓝斑、古登背侧被盖核、外侧上橄榄核、外侧网状核、内侧纵束、舌下前置核、孤束核和三叉神经脊髓核。在脊髓中,在各节段的胶状质、腰骶段脊髓的背外侧索和背侧灰质连合中发现了细胞。发现染色模式与用抗禽和牛胰多肽血清观察到的相似,但在某些方面与用抗软体动物心脏兴奋肽血清观察到的不同。在胼胝体、前连合、外侧嗅束、穹窿、内侧皮质下丘脑束、内侧前脑束、终纹、室周背束和其他室周区域等纤维束中存在神经肽Y免疫反应性纤维,这表明除了神经肽Y样肽在前脑中间神经元中的定位外,神经肽Y可能存在于整个大脑的长神经通路中。
